#792e46 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#792e46 is composed of 47.5% red, 18%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62% magenta, 42.1%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 340.8 degrees, a saturation of 44.9% and a lightness of 32.7%. #792e46 color hex could be obtained by blending #f25c8c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#792e46 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#792e46 has RGB values of R:121, G:46,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.62, Y:0.42,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 7941702.

Shades and Tints of #792e46
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070304 is the darkest color, while #fcf8f9 is the lightest one.
